2021-07-28 18:03:19 +08:00
|
|
|
|
package form
|
|
|
|
|
|
|
|
|
|
|
|
type DbForm struct {
|
|
|
|
|
|
Id uint64
|
|
|
|
|
|
Name string `binding:"required" json:"name"`
|
|
|
|
|
|
Type string `binding:"required" json:"type"` // 类型,mysql oracle等
|
|
|
|
|
|
Host string `binding:"required" json:"host"`
|
|
|
|
|
|
Port int `binding:"required" json:"port"`
|
|
|
|
|
|
Username string `binding:"required" json:"username"`
|
2022-05-08 14:10:57 +08:00
|
|
|
|
Password string `json:"password"`
|
2021-07-28 18:03:19 +08:00
|
|
|
|
Database string `binding:"required" json:"database"`
|
|
|
|
|
|
ProjectId uint64 `binding:"required" json:"projectId"`
|
|
|
|
|
|
Project string `json:"project"`
|
|
|
|
|
|
Env string `json:"env"`
|
|
|
|
|
|
EnvId uint64 `binding:"required" json:"envId"`
|
|
|
|
|
|
}
|